DOORMAN TP #1

(W) Eliot Rahal (A) Kendall Goode (CA) Kendall Goode

On every planet there is a door that can take you anywhere in the galaxy. Henry Clay Waters is the Doorman for Earth - and he's one day from retirement. So why is he suddenly the target of Intergalactic assassins? Can spunky alien cop, Detective Flower, keep him alive long enough to find out? It's a cosmic comic caper full of space Koalas, monsters, exploding heads, and egomaniacal extraterrestrial gazillionaires, as two working-class heroes try to save The Universe in Reprints #1-4, and includes 14 pages of bonus material!

HEAVY METAL #285

CVR A BERTMER

(W) Various (A) Various (CA) Florian Bertmer

Grant Morrison spreads the love as Editor-in-Chief in 's issue #285!  Morrison contributes a new story a new story of two unlikely friends called "Bowie & Burroughs," as well as his usual themed insightful short story style editorial. Part two of Eniki Bilal's ongoing story takes flight as well as the second to last installment of by Mozchops and Zentropa by John Mahoney. A new story by Latin artist Fernando Baldo. With new content from Dean Haspiel, Alex De Campi, Carla Speed McNeil and many, many more. Cover A is by Mondo screen print king, Florian Bertmer. Cover B is by European science fiction painter, Peter Gric. Titallating Cover C by James Jean.

INTERCEPTOR TP

(W) Donny Cates (A) Dylan Burnett (CA) Dylan Burnett

A planet full of vampires, a soldier from space, a girl named Weep, and one badass mech suit sent from a distant planet with a little kid for a president. What the hell is going on in this book? Find out as all five issues of this critically acclaimed mini-series are collected for the first time along with never-before-seen concepts and designs from Dylan Burnett, a cover gallery, and exclusive excerpts from the script. #DeathBeforeUndead
